What are weekend jobs?

Weekend jobs are positions that require employees to work primarily on Saturdays and Sundays, rather than traditional weekday schedules. These jobs are common in industries like retail, hospitality, healthcare, and food service, where businesses often need extra help during busy weekends. Weekend jobs are popular among students, part-time workers, or anyone seeking supplemental income, as they allow flexibility during the week. The hours and responsibilities can vary greatly depending on the employer and industry.

Job description


What You Will Do
The focus of the maintenance team is to keep equipment in the Regional Distribution Center (RDC) fully operational. The Maintenance Mechanic II is a knowledgeable repair person with exposure to and experience with RDC systems and building components. The Maintenance Mechanic II has specialist knowledge and complex repair capability in two of the following areas: conveyors, rolling stock, or building. In addition, the individual in this role has general knowledge and basic repair capability in the other area outside her/his specialty. In all instances, the Maintenance Mechanic II has sufficient electrical and mechanical knowledge to safely and independently repair equipment in the RDC. The Maintenance Mechanic II is able to integrate her/his trade skills, classroom knowledge, and systems experience to recognize and diagnose equipment issues, determine the type of repair needed, prioritize and plan the work, obtain or order the appropriate spare parts, and execute the repair. This person is capable of mentoring a Utility and Maintenance Mechanic I, but also seeks assistance from the Maintenance Coach, when needed.
What We're Looking For
• Required to work a set schedule that may be changed/modified by management based on the needs of the facility.
• Requires availability to work morning, afternoon, nights, or weekends depending upon assigned shift and overtime based on the needs of the facility.
• Requires on-call support. 
• Must work in a distribution/warehouse environment with the physical and environmental aspects typically associated with such environment.
• Must be able to use tools and complete maintenance related tasks that require f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ination.
• Must be able to work safely with corrosive materials and at heights of 20+ feet.
• Minimally must be able to lift 25 pounds; ability to lift up to 70 pounds.

About Lowe's
Lowe's Companies, Inc. (NYSE: LOW) is a FORTUNE® 100 home improvement company serving approximately 16 million customer transactions a week, with total fiscal year 2025 sales of more than $86 billion. Lowe's employs approximately 300,000 associates and operates over 1,700 home improvement stores, 530 branches and 130 distribution centers. Based in Mooresville, N.C., Lowe's supports the communities it serves through programs focused on creating safe, affordable housing, improving community spaces, helping to develop the next generation of skilled trade experts and providing disaster relief to communities in need.
